Dynamic

Text Encoding vs Binary Encoding

Developers should learn text encoding to handle internationalization, data interoperability, and avoid common bugs like mojibake (garbled text) when processing text across different platforms or languages meets developers should learn binary encoding to understand low-level data representation, which is crucial for tasks like file i/o, network communication, cryptography, and performance optimization in systems programming. Here's our take.

🧊Nice Pick

Text Encoding

Developers should learn text encoding to handle internationalization, data interoperability, and avoid common bugs like mojibake (garbled text) when processing text across different platforms or languages

Text Encoding

Nice Pick

Developers should learn text encoding to handle internationalization, data interoperability, and avoid common bugs like mojibake (garbled text) when processing text across different platforms or languages

Pros

  • +It is essential for web development, data parsing, file handling, and database management, especially in global applications where multiple character sets are used
  • +Related to: unicode, utf-8

Cons

  • -Specific tradeoffs depend on your use case

Binary Encoding

Developers should learn binary encoding to understand low-level data representation, which is crucial for tasks like file I/O, network communication, cryptography, and performance optimization in systems programming

Pros

  • +It's essential when working with binary file formats (e
  • +Related to: ascii, unicode

Cons

  • -Specific tradeoffs depend on your use case

The Verdict

Use Text Encoding if: You want it is essential for web development, data parsing, file handling, and database management, especially in global applications where multiple character sets are used and can live with specific tradeoffs depend on your use case.

Use Binary Encoding if: You prioritize it's essential when working with binary file formats (e over what Text Encoding offers.

🧊
The Bottom Line
Text Encoding wins

Developers should learn text encoding to handle internationalization, data interoperability, and avoid common bugs like mojibake (garbled text) when processing text across different platforms or languages

Disagree with our pick? nice@nicepick.dev